"TO FIND HAPPINESS, YOU NEED TO HAVE A CALM MIND"

Digital technology has created a connected world, which is great for economics and creating wealth but has impacted the quality of life. We are always ‘on’. As a result, we constantly hear people say they are stressed, or are feeling bogged down. Over the last decade, the environment around us has changed dramatically, and has negatively impacted physical and mental wellbeing. People rely on their spiritual wealth to help them overcome stress and chaos. We can safely say that this generation is in the pursuit of wellness, and increasing our spiritual wealth is the most important task of the 21st century.
A renowned spiritual teacher, Gurudev has offered yoga and meditation techniques in formats that are suitable for the contemporary being. Sharing his vision of non-violence, he has played a central role in conflict resolution around the world. He has been credited for his attempts at fostering peace in Colombia, Iraq, the Ivory Coast, Kashmir, and Bihar. He has consistently emphasised interfaith harmony and called for multi-cultural education as a remedy for fanaticism.
Read on for excerpts of the interview.
How did the name ‘Art of Living’ come to your mind?
Forty two years ago when we started, there was a lot of prejudice about yoga, meditation and everything spiritual. In those days if you said Pranayama or Yoga, people would imagine someone standing at the Kumbh mela on one leg or someone lying on a bed of nails. So, I came up with the term ‘Art of Living’. The term managed to create curiosity in people, and they wanted to know what it was. When they started to practice the techniques they saw its benefits in day-to-day life.
